chanop@syseng.anu.edu.au (Chanop Silpa-Anan) added:
> OTH, in /pcmcia/network.options
>
> There is NFS mount option. I think put a path there and make mount
> point in /etc/fstab with noauto options so that it won't get mounted
> my mountnfs.sh
This is the preferred way to mount filesystems through a PCMCIA network
connection. It is more flexible, since (in theory) the filesystem will
be mounted and unmounted when the connection is brought up or down.
